    When I worked on prawn trawlers, it was simply straight out seawater, no additional salt, once cooked, fresh seawater was used to clean the scum off them and also to quickly cool them down and they went into the hull and stored with sea ice and rock salt.

    No matter how much freshwater and salt one adds, one cannot replicate sea water properties

    Put in at deep water this morning at 0900. Got a few in front of pontoons near ramp. Only getting them in ones and twos but decent size. Decided to head up past highway bridge near wreck where once again they were coming in singles and doubles with the odd 5 and 6 as well. Was beginning to be hard work so went to try some other spots. Interestingly the further up stream we went the less banana prawns we got but the more greasy prawns. Went back to the bridge and persevered for another hour before it was time to get the kids from school.
    Great way to spend the morning even if there weren't prawns in great numbers. Ended up with 3kg in just over 3 hours.
